Trump and the Make America Great Again Movement
Donald Trump is an American businessman, investor, TV actor and politician who was the 45th president of the United States. Trump’s rise to fame in the political arena began in 2015 , when Trump declared his candidacy for the presidency as a Republican and promised to make America Great Again with his slogan “Make America Great Again”.
A significant part of Trump’s campaign focused on tightening border controls as well as reforming trade agreements with other countries such as China, and renegotiating various trade agreements that he claimed have hurt American workers. Trump pledged to restore jobs that had been lost to outsourcing, end illegal immigration, and withdraw from multinational trade agreements such as Trans-Pacific Partnership.
